Easy Broccoli Cheese Patties

Easy Broccoli Cheese Patties

Crispy on the outside, tender inside, and loaded with cheddar and broccoli. These quick skillet patties make a family-friendly snack, side, or light lunch.

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 12 minutes
Total Time: 27 minutes
Servings: 4
Calories: 120kcal

Ingredients
 

Main Ingredients

  • 3 cup broccoli florets steamed, squeezed dry, and finely chopped
  • 1 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ese freshly shredded for best melt
  • 0.5 cup plain breadcrumbs
  • 2 large eggs lightly beaten
  • 0.25 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 0.25 cup chopped green onions
  • 0.5 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on onion pow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on fine sea salt or to taste
  • 0.25 teaspoon black pepper
  • 0.25 teaspoon red pepper flakes optional, for heat
  • 2 tablespoon olive oil for pan-frying

Instructions

Preparation Steps

  • Steam broccoli until just tender. Transfer to a clean towel and squeeze out as much moisture as possible, then chop very finely.
  • In a large bowl, combine chopped broccoli, cheddar, breadcrumbs, eggs, Parmesan, green onions,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, black pepper, and red pepper flakes (if using). Mix until evenly combined and the mixture holds together when pressed.
  • Let the mixture rest for 5 to 10 minutes to hydrate the breadcrumbs.
  • Scoop about 0.25 cup of mixture per patty and press into 0.5-inch thick rounds.
  • Heat olive o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ium heat. Add patties in a single layer and cook 3 to 4 minutes per side, until deeply golden and set.
  • Serve hot with your favorite dipping sauce or a squeeze of lemon.

Notes

Make it lighter: Bake on a parchment-lined sheet at 400°F for 15 to 18 minutes, flipping once. Air fryer: 380°F for 10 to 12 minutes, flipping halfway. For gluten-free, use gluten-free breadcrumbs.
